These dramatic readings in Boulder will bring to life little-known voices from U.S. history, including women suffragists, Native American leaders, laborers and union organizers, and abolitionists, as well as unknown aspects of the famous, from Martin Luther King, Jr. to Mark Twain to Helen Keller.

In a nod to an upcoming national holiday, Boulder Voices will include the fifteenth century priest Bartolome de las Casas, who blew the whistle on Christopher Columbus, as well as dissenters with Colorado connections–native son Dalton Trumbo, and Joe Hill, whose ashes are buried in Lafayette.

The Boulder performance will be one of more than 40 Voices events that have taken place in 15 different states since 2004, involving Josh Brolin, Mos Def, Steve Earle, Danny Glover, Viggo Mortensen, Mark Ruffalo, Patti Smith, Marisa Tomei, Kurt Vonnegut, Alice Walker, and Alfre Woodard, among many others.

Some of these same readers are featured in a new documentary film, “The People Speak” (www.thepeoplespeak.com), based on the books A People’s History of the United States and Voices of a People’s History. Produced by Zinn, Arnove, Chris Moore (“Good Will Hunting”), and Matt Damon, “The People Speak” is scheduled for release in 2009.

VOICES OF A PEOPLE’S HISTORY
Voices of a People’s History (www.peopleshistory.us) is a non-profit educational and social justice organization, founded in 2007 by Howard Zinn and Anthony Arnove with a group of teachers, activists, and artists. Through live performances and educational programs, Voices brings to life the extraordinary history of ordinary people in the United States who built the social movements that ended slavery and segregation, protested the genocide of Native Americans and war, advanced women’s rights, and created unions and the eight-hour work day.
